OSLO

by | Read by Anthony Azizi, Josh Bitton, Edita Brychta, JD Cullum, Matthew Floyd Miller, Darren Richardson, Andre Sogliuzzo, Devon Sorvari, Michel Wakim, Kevin Weisman

Poetry & Drama • 2.5 hrs. • Unabridged • © 2019

With a sense of history, heart, and, most importantly, humor, L.A. Theatre Works presents their superb audio adaptation of this 2017 Tony Award-winning play, which stands the thorny issue of Israeli-Palestinian diplomacy on its head. It's 1993, and the peace process between Israel and the Palestinian Liberation Organization has once again ground to a halt. Along come (and this is all true) two Norwegian diplomats, wonderfully played by JD Cullum and Devon Sorvari, who create a secret back channel for negotiators to work out their political, and sometimes highly personal, differences. The result is the 1995 Oslo II Accord. This play, which reveals that high-wire diplomacy is a very human process, is performed by an outstanding cast of internationally acclaimed actors.
